Ingredients of Meatballs

  1. You need 1 lb of lean ground beef.
  2. It's 1 lb of mild Italian sausage.
  3. Prepare 4 cloves of garlic.
  4. Prepare 3 of shallots.
  5. Prepare 1 bundle of green onions.
  6. You need 6 of large mushrooms.
  7. It's 1/2 of zuchinni.
  8. You need 1 of egg.
  9. Prepare 1 cup of panko bread crumbs.

Meatballs instructions

  1. Place meat mixture in large bowl and add egg and bread crumbs.
  2. Finely chop garlic, shallots, green onion, mushrooms and zucchini and add to meat mixture.
  3. Add 1/4 teaspoon of salt and sugar and fresh pepper and mix well with hands.
  4. Form meat mixture into 1 1/2" balls and place on pan.
  5. Preheat oven to 400 deg Fahrenheit.
  6. Spray a bit of oil on meatballs and place in oven.
  7. Cook for 25-30min.
  8. Simmer meatballs in pan with tomato sauce and serve with spaghetti.
